Tufts Park: A Community Retreat
Tufts Park, located in Somerville, Massachusetts, serves as a vital green space for locals and visitors seeking relaxation and outdoor activities. Established in the mid-20th century, it was created to provide recreational opportunities in an urban setting.
The park features walking paths, playgrounds, and sports facilities, making it a hub for community events and family gatherings. Notable for its landscaped gardens and shaded seating areas, Tufts Park blends well with the surrounding urban environment while promoting biodiversity.

Entry to Tufts Park is free, making it an accessible location for families, tourists, and community members wanting to enjoy some fresh air and outdoor activities.

Local Recreational Hub
Tufts Park serves as a central spot for various community sports and events, helping foster community spirit.
Nature-Friendly Design
The park incorporates native plant species to support local wildlife and enhance biodiversity.
